The Ministry of Health announced tonight (Sunday) that starting tomorrow, appointments will be renewed for the first dose of the corona virus vaccine.

This is in accordance with Prime Minister Naftali Bennett's announcement earlier today about the renewed deal with Pfizer, according to which 200,000 vaccine doses will arrive in Israel on August 1.

At the same time, the Vaccines Committee decided tonight not to sweepily recommend to the Ministry of Health to vaccinate the elderly, including those living in nursing homes, as well as children under the age of 12 who have background illnesses or live with immunosuppressants.

Prof. Rahav added that "there were opinions here and there. We see that there is a decrease in the effectiveness of the vaccine, but it is not clear to us whether it is because time has passed since receiving the vaccine or because of new mutations - that is why research is needed."



At this point, the committee continues to make sweeping recommendations only for immunosuppressed vaccines over the age of 16 in a third dose, as decided last week. Another senior member of the committee also told Walla! Because no further recommendation has yet been formulated due to many internal disagreements.



Despite the committee's recommendation, the HMOs emphasize that at the moment, it is still unclear who is considered "vaccine-suppressed." The United Health Insurance Fund announced that in accordance with the guidelines of the Ministry of Health, in addition to the vaccine in the first dose, it will be possible to receive a third vaccine dose for immunosuppressed people "according to criteria to be determined soon," as well as a first dose for virus recoverers. "We call on anyone over the age of 12 who have not yet been vaccinated to arrive as soon as possible and get vaccinated against the corona virus," the fund said.



The Maccabi Health Fund also called on their insured to come and get vaccinated: "Following the announcement by the Ministry of Health, tonight Maccabi announced that starting tomorrow, it will be possible to get vaccinated for the first dose by making an appointment in advance."

Earlier today, the four HMOs complained that the Ministry of Health did not instruct them to open appointments for the first dose of the vaccine or an orderly instruction to give a third dose to vaccine-suppressed people.

This, after Bennett's call at the weekly cabinet meeting: "Go out today to get vaccinated", as well as his announcement that Pfizer's vaccine stock taken before August will ensure "a continuous stock of vaccines. There are vaccines for everyone, there is currently a first and second dose in stock".



Before the Ministry of Health update, HMO officials harshly criticized the new government: "This government did not understand that every statement of its kind should be backed up by instructions to us. There is a lot of 'network chatter' without any proper guidelines. It seems they have not yet realized they are in government or opposition."
